Examination of the oral microflora of newborns and their mothers and evaluation of their interactions

Abstract (EN)
Objective: The aim of our study was to evaluate the oral microflora of newborns and their mothers in terms of the presence of S. mutans and lactobacilli and to investigate their interactions with each other. Method: Our study was started by taking the saliva sample from 60 babies and their mothers who did not exceed 48 hours from birth. The 6th month follow up period 20 patients were excluded from the study. The saliva samples were taken from 40 mothers and their babies again at 6th month and they were determined the amount of S. mutans and lactobacilli in both stages of this study. qRT-PCR method was used to determine the amount of S. mutans and lactobacilli in saliva. S. mutans and lactobacilli levels obtained in the first stage and in the second stage were compared between mothers and babies. In addition, factors such as delivery method, birth time etc. and maternal oral hygiene habits, DMFT index, etc. were evaluated for the effects of infants on S. mutans and lactobacilli levels. Results: A significant difference was found between the numbers of S. mutans and lactobacilli obtained from saliva samples collected in both stages of infants and mothers (p <0.05). It was detected that the number of S. mutans and lactobacilli in the saliva samples collected in the second stage of infants increased significantly compared to those in the first stage (p <0.05). In the intraoral examination of the babies during the sixth month follow-up, it was observed that 16 of the infants had erupted tooth. There was a statistically significant relationship between the presence of tooth and the increase in S. mutans and lactobacilli in the evaluations. There was no significant relationship between sociodemographic characteristics of mothers and S. mutans of infants (p>0,05). Furthermore, no significant relationship was found between the baby's factors such as delivery type, birth weight etc., and oral colonization of S.mutans and lactobacilli. Conclusion: S.mutans and lactobacilli, which cause caries lesion, can colonize very early period in infants. Oral health and oral hygiene trainings within the scope of protective practices in pediatric dentistry should start as of mothers' pregnancy. In addition, for children, the first child dentist examination, should start following the first tooth emerge and should be followed with regular controls.
